Suburb Information

Won Wron, VIC 3971

Part of: Wellington Council No data available

The size of Won Wron is approximately 148.3 square kilometres. It has 1 park covering nearly 67.3% of total area. The population of Won Wron in 2016 was 222 people. By 2021 the population was 196 showing a population decline of 11.7%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Won Wron is 60-69 years. Households in Won Wron are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Won Wron work in a labourer occupation.In 2021, 87.40% of the homes in Won Wron were owner-occupied compared with 88.90% in 2016. (source: Australian Bureau of Statistics)
